Reviews

MovieGuys

⭐ 6/10

August 21, 2025

"Red Sonja" is an unpolished, sword and sorcery, romp.

There's a discernible lack of care and polish, in this production. Its by no means in in the same class as earlier cinematic iterations, such as the film from 1985.

The story is both predictable and underwhelming. Unsurprisingly, characterisations fare little better, being of the decidedly card board cut out, variety. Fight scenes, which populate much of this flick, feel like somethin… read the rest.

Wuchak

⭐ 6/10

April 26, 2026

**_Good enough sword & sorcery flick featuring the comic book warrioress_**

Red Sonja debuted in Roy Thomas’ Conan the Barbarian comic in 1973, inspired by Robert E. Howard’s Red Sonya of his short story “The Shadow of the Vulture,” which is set in the Ottoman Empire in the 1500s. Thomas just transferred her to REH’s fictional Hyborian Age. The 1985 movie with Brigitte Nielsen deviated from the character of the comics and was too kid-friendly,… read the rest.
